Damian Lillard’s dream scenario

Damian Lillard is a formidable force in the Portland Trail Blazers lineup. He has spent his entire career suiting up for one franchise like Draymond Green. But this off season looks to shift that narrative.

Dame’s ‘dream scenario’ as reported by NBA Central is for the Trail Blazers to sign Draymond Green and resign Jerami Grant.

The possibility of this trade linkup emerged after Green’s rumored move to Miami and Lakers at the start of free agency.

If the dream scenario becomes a reality, then the old guard might finally end his dry run this season with the support of the Blazers building the team around him.
